Default Distortion in monitor section

I have noticed audible distortion in my Genelec speakers coming from the Control 24. When I patch the output of Pro Tools into another set of speakers bypassing the monitor section, there is no distortion. Anyone else have distortion issues with monitor section?

Default Re: Distortion in monitor section

I finally discovered the problem lies in the Genelec speakers, the 8030A's are not robust enough to handle the sound pressure levels of 85dB on certain sounds. The Control 24 is off the hook for this one.
